Output ed3acf05bb8a1aab4fc0dfbab4aac2ad7ebcf42b010043d59bce7691a709b74a:1

value
2239184648
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b8bd52129fc9e86c65e34cf51620992cb7310b OP_EQUALVERIFY OP_CHECKSIG
address
15omSuNhuXwDqZAJbaiSwPMSruGcUShomA
transaction
ed3acf05bb8a1aab4fc0dfbab4aac2ad7ebcf42b010043d59bce7691a709b74a
confirmations
659062
spent
true